Revealing the structure of land plant photosystem II: the journey from negative‐stain EM to cryo‐EM

open access: yesFEBS Letters, EarlyView.
Advances in cryo‐EM have revealed the detailed structure of Photosystem II, a key protein complex driving photosynthesis. This review traces the journey from early low‐resolution images to high‐resolution models, highlighting how these discoveries deepen our understanding of light harvesting and energy conversion in plants.

Strong Convergence Properties for Asymptotically Almost Negatively Associated Sequence [PDF]

open access: yesDiscrete Dynamics in Nature and Society, 2012
By applying the moment inequality for asymptotically almost negatively associated (in short AANA) random sequence and truncated method, we get the three series theorems for AANA random variables. Moreover, a strong convergence property for the partial sums of AANA random sequence is obtained.
